Arthur Reginald Smith (1871-1934) was born in Skipton, Yorkshire, and grew up in nearby Threshfield. From an early age he wanted to become an artist. However he was educated at a County Congregational school which devoted little time to drawing and was discouraged from his artistic ambitions by his parents. Becoming an elementary teacher, at their insistence, he studied art in evening classes at Keighley School of Art and spent his holidays sketching.
 
Once his artistic talents were properly recognised, he gained a place in the Painting School of the Royal College of Art (1901-4) and was awarded a travel scholarship which enabled him to travel to Italy (1906). Augustus Spencer, the College Principal, then found him teaching positions at schools in London, and he supplemented this work by running art classes at Leighton House.
